Salary Guide for Teachers in Manningham

📊 Teacher salaries in Manningham align with SA scales, influenced by experience, qualifications, and school sector. Base pay includes 11% super; allowances for rural/remote add 5-10%.

RoleEntry Level (AUD)Experienced (AUD)Notes
Primary Teacher$79,572$106,000+overtime
Secondary Teacher$81,000$113,089STEM premium
Special Education$82,000$115,000Allowances
Principal-$140,000+Leadership

Compared to national avg $100k, Manningham's lower cost of living boosts value. Factors: 10+ years exp adds $20k; private schools 5-15% higher. Benefits: Long service leave, salary packaging. Check teacher salary tools on TeachingJobs.com.au. Negotiate via unions. (312 words)

Weather and Climate in Manningham

☀️ Manningham's Mediterranean climate features hot, dry summers (avg max 28-30°C, min 15°C) and mild, wet winters (max 16°C, min 8°C). Annual rainfall ~550mm, mostly winter; 300 sunny days support outdoor sports and excursions.

Impacts: Summers enable pool programs, camps; winters suit indoor STEM. Tips: Sunscreen year-round, flood prep rare. Best visit spring (Sep-Nov) for mild 20°C, blooming hills.
